Automotive Smart Surface Market Size

The global automotive smart surface market was valued at USD 9.5 billion in 2024 and is estimated to register a CAGR of 25.1% between 2025 and 2034.
 

Automotive Smart Surfaces Market

The market is expected to witness significant growth, driven by increasing demand for intelligent vehicle interiors, rising consumer preference for connected technologies, and advancements in material science and HMI (Human-Machine Interface) integration. As automakers and consumers prioritize aesthetic appeal, user experience, and interactive functionalities, innovations in automotive smart surfaces are gaining traction across both passenger and commercial vehicle segments.
 

Automotive smart surfaces play a crucial role in enhancing vehicle interiors by integrating touch-sensitive controls, ambient lighting, haptic feedback, and display functionalities into panels, dashboards, and steering components. Advancements in capacitive sensing, printed electronics, and material transparency are elevating system performance. Modern automotive smart surfaces are designed to reduce physical switches, improve cabin ergonomics, and support ADAS (Advanced Driver Assistance Systems) and infotainment features, making them indispensable for next-generation vehicles.
 

For instance, in 2023, Continental AG unveiled a multifunctional automotive smart surface cockpit concept that seamlessly blends display, lighting, and touch functionality into a continuous panel, offering a futuristic and intuitive driving interface. This enhances driver engagement while streamlining design complexity.
 

Advancements in automotive smart surfaces, including 3D touch surfaces, self-healing coatings, and integrated sensors, are further transforming the vehicle interior ecosystem. With the push toward autonomous and electric vehicles, along with consumer demand for personalization and advanced connectivity, the market is poised for sustained growth in the coming years.
 

Automotive Smart Surface Market Trends

  • The automotive smart surface industry is witnessing a strong shift toward “invisible-to-visible” (I2V) interface technology, where interactive controls and displays remain seamlessly hidden until activated by the user. This trend is redefining cockpit design by merging aesthetics with functionality, enabling minimalist, clutter-free interiors that prioritize user experience.
     
  • Another emerging trend is the integration of haptic and force-feedback mechanisms directly into automotive smart surfaces, offering a tactile response that simulates mechanical buttons—without any physical movement. This enhances safety by allowing drivers to interact without looking away from the road, crucial for next-generation driver assistance systems.
     
  • Ambient intelligence and mood-sensing surfaces are also gaining momentum. These systems adapt lighting color, surface texture, or interface layouts based on the driver’s mood, temperature, or driving behavior, contributing to personalized comfort and wellbeing.
     
  • Furthermore, the rise of smart textile integration is enabling manufacturers to extend automotive smart surface functionality into seats, armrests, and door panels. These surfaces can now respond to touch or pressure to control infotainment systems, temperature, and more, expanding the interface zone beyond dashboards.
     
  • Lastly, the integration of AR-ready surfaces—with display overlays that can interact with head-up displays and in-car infotainment systems—is opening doors to immersive navigation, real-time vehicle diagnostics, and enhanced safety alerts, paving the way for highly interactive smart cabins.

Automotive Smart Surface Market Share, By Surface, 2024

Based on the surface, the automotive smart surface market is divided into interior automotive smart surfaces and exterior automotive smart surfaces. The interior segment dominated the market accounting segment and held a market share of 60% in 2024.
 

  • The dominance of the interior automotive smart surfaces segment can be attributed to the growing shift toward digitalized and immersive in-cabin experiences. These automotive smart surfaces integrate functionalities such as ambient lighting, haptic feedback, capacitive touch controls, and even embedded displays, offering both aesthetic appeal and ergonomic benefits.
     
  • Automotive OEMs are leveraging interior automotive smart surfaces as a key differentiator in premium and electric vehicles to enhance user interaction and brand identity. These surfaces replace mechanical switches with multifunctional areas that respond to touch, gesture, or voice.
     
  • In January 2024, Tesla announced updates to the Model S Plaid interior, where traditional buttons were eliminated in favor of a wraparound automotive smart surface console featuring contextual controls and lighting personalization.
     
  • The integration of automotive smart surfaces also supports the growing trend of minimalism and sustainability in automotive design. Manufacturers are opting for eco-friendly materials like recycled composites embedded with smart tech, contributing to both environmental goals and modern aesthetics.
     
  • EVs and autonomous vehicles are particularly driving demand for interior automotive smart surfaces as these vehicles emphasize passenger experience and technological sophistication. Automotive smart surfaces are being deployed across dashboards, center consoles, door trims, and headliners to facilitate interactive controls and mood-driven environments.

Based on technology, the automotive smart surface market is divided into touchscreen interfaces, self-healing surfaces, embedded sensors, adaptive surfaces and self-cleaning surfaces. The touchscreen interfaces segment dominated the market in 2024.
 

  • Touchscreen interfaces have become the standard for infotainment and control systems, replacing traditional mechanical buttons and switches. These surfaces offer seamless interaction for navigation, media, HVAC (heating, ventilation, and air conditioning), and vehicle settings—all from a single integrated panel.
     
  • Automakers are now extending touchscreen functionality to secondary surfaces such as door panels, steering wheels, and center consoles. These designs support minimalistic aesthetics while improving functionality and space efficiency.
     
  • The adoption of large-format touchscreens and curved displays is on the rise, powered by advancements in capacitive and OLED technologies. These innovations allow flexible, durable, and high-resolution interfaces that blend into vehicle interiors.
     
  • In March 2024, Mercedes-Benz launched the new E-Class with a next-gen MBUX Super screen, a single glass surface spanning across the dashboard with integrated touchscreen sections for both driver and passenger.
     
  • Touchscreen interfaces are also central to the user experience in electric and autonomous vehicles, where traditional cockpit layouts are being redefined. In these models, automotive smart surfaces help declutter the cabin and improve interaction between occupants and digital systems.

  • TactoTek, a pioneer in in-mold structural electronics (IMSE®), enables the integration of touch controls, lighting, and sensors directly into 3D surfaces. The company’s solutions are widely adopted in automotive interiors to create sleek, functional dashboards and door panels. In February 2024, TactoTek partnered with a major Japanese automaker to mass-produce seamless automotive smart surfaces for EV interiors using their IMSE technology.
     
  • Canatu is renowned for its transparent conductive films and 3D formable touch sensors, widely used in head-up displays, touch panels, and ADAS applications. In January 2024, Canatu introduced its Carbon NanoBud sensors into luxury EVs to provide fog-resistant, touch-sensitive windshield interfaces.
     
  • Covestro, a leading materials manufacturer, supplies advanced polycarbonates and films that enable the production of durable, lightweight, and visually appealing automotive smart surfaces. Their materials support embedded electronics and offer excellent optical clarity.
     
  • In March 2024, Covestro unveiled a new polycarbonate film series designed for automotive haptic interfaces at the JEC World trade show in Paris.
     
  • Dura Automotive Systems specializes in lightweight structural components and decorative smart trim systems that integrate ambient lighting, touch controls, and capacitive sensors for premium vehicle interiors. In April 2024, Dura launched a new line of illuminated smart door trims featuring capacitive touch and gesture recognition technologies.
